**Revised Sales Commission Scheme — Restricted: Managers**

Effective next quarter. Key changes: base commission drops from 6% to 4%; accelerator kicks in at 110% of quota, paying 9% on incremental bookings. Multi-year Helixon Suite deals earn a 1.5x multiplier. Clawback window extends to six months. Rationale: shift effort toward retention-weighted revenue after the Penmarsh churn spike. Rollout comms go to reps in two weeks; managers brief teams individually. Context for the incoming director follows below.

internal memo for tawip-bawef: Silirek Works is in early talks to buy Aldiusox Systems for about $483.7 million. The Casox launch date is June 7, and nothing goes to the press before then. Legal wants the Kelmirek Holdings term sheet redrafted before February 7.

Handover Note — Pilot Churn (Director to Director)

Hi Soren,

As I hand over the Fernhaven pilot, here's where things stand on churn. We lost about 12% of pilot customers in month two, mostly small accounts citing the onboarding flow for the Nimbex portal. The fixes Delia's team shipped last sprint have slowed the bleed — month three looks closer to 6%. Branch managers have the retention scripts and should keep logging exit reasons weekly. The confidential note below covers where this pilot fits in the broader plan.

confidential, kafof-kafof: The steering committee signed off on a budget of $38.6 million for Project Tamael. The renewal with Fenethox Foods closes at $50.3 million a year, 52 percent below the last contract.

## Deployment: Offline Mode

Trailnote's field-survey app ships with offline mode enabled for all release builds. Surveyors cache forms and media locally, and the sync daemon flushes queued responses once connectivity returns. Before cutting a release, confirm the sync endpoint, retry window, and local storage cap match the values approved for this cycle. The release build must be packaged with the following configuration values.

deployment values, hafop-fahag:
wenael:
  pin: 9737
  metrics_host: metrics.wenael.lumicsys.internal
  tenant: holwyn
  seal: seal_b99b9847